+#!chezscheme
+;;; :std/text/json -- JSON reader/writer
+;;;
+;;; JSON ↔ Scheme mapping:
+;;;   object  → hashtable
+;;;   array   → list
+;;;   string  → string
+;;;   number  → number
+;;;   true    → #t
+;;;   false   → #f
+;;;   null    → (void)
+
+(library (std text json)
+  (export read-json write-json
+          string->json-object json-object->string)
+  (import (except (chezscheme) make-hash-table hash-table? iota 1+ 1-)
+          (jerboa runtime))
+
+  ;;;; ---- Reader ----
+
+  (define (read-json . args)
+    (let ([port (if (null? args) (current-input-port) (car args))])
+      (json-read-value port)))
+
+  (define (string->json-object str)
+    (let ([port (open-input-string str)])
+      (json-read-value port)))
+
+  (define (json-skip-whitespace port)
+    (let loop ()
+      (let ([ch (peek-char port)])
+        (when (and (char? ch) (char-whitespace? ch))
+          (read-char port)
+          (loop)))))
+
+  (define (json-read-value port)
+    (json-skip-whitespace port)
+    (let ([ch (peek-char port)])
+      (cond
+        [(eof-object? ch) (error 'read-json "unexpected EOF")]
+        [(char=? ch #\") (json-read-string port)]
+        [(char=? ch #\{) (json-read-object port)]
+        [(char=? ch #\[) (json-read-array port)]
+        [(char=? ch #\t) (json-read-literal port "true" #t)]
+        [(char=? ch #\f) (json-read-literal port "false" #f)]
+        [(char=? ch #\n) (json-read-literal port "null" (void))]
+        [(or (char=? ch #\-) (char-numeric? ch)) (json-read-number port)]
+        [else (error 'read-json "unexpected character" ch)])))
+
+  (define (json-read-string port)
+    (read-char port) ;; consume opening "
+    (let loop ([chars '()])
+      (let ([ch (read-char port)])
+        (cond
+          [(eof-object? ch) (error 'read-json "unterminated string")]
+          [(char=? ch #\") (list->string (reverse chars))]
+          [(char=? ch #\\)
+           (let ([esc (read-char port)])
+             (cond
+               [(char=? esc #\") (loop (cons #\" chars))]
+               [(char=? esc #\\) (loop (cons #\\ chars))]
+               [(char=? esc #\/) (loop (cons #\/ chars))]
+               [(char=? esc #\n) (loop (cons #\newline chars))]
+               [(char=? esc #\t) (loop (cons #\tab chars))]
+               [(char=? esc #\r) (loop (cons #\return chars))]
+               [(char=? esc #\b) (loop (cons #\backspace chars))]
+               [(char=? esc #\f) (loop (cons #\xC chars))]  ;; formfeed
+               [(char=? esc #\u)
+                (let* ([hex (string (read-char port) (read-char port)
+                                    (read-char port) (read-char port))]
+                       [cp (string->number hex 16)])
+                  (loop (cons (integer->char cp) chars)))]
+               [else (loop (cons esc chars))]))]
+          [else (loop (cons ch chars))]))))
+
+  (define (json-read-object port)
+    (read-char port) ;; consume {
+    (json-skip-whitespace port)
+    (let ([ht (make-hash-table)])
+      (if (char=? (peek-char port) #\})
+        (begin (read-char port) ht)
+        (let loop ()
+          (json-skip-whitespace port)
+          (let ([key (json-read-string port)])
+            (json-skip-whitespace port)
+            (let ([colon (read-char port)])
+              (unless (char=? colon #\:)
+                (error 'read-json "expected ':'" colon)))
+            (let ([val (json-read-value port)])
+              (hash-put! ht key val)
+              (json-skip-whitespace port)
+              (let ([ch (read-char port)])
+                (cond
+                  [(char=? ch #\}) ht]
+                  [(char=? ch #\,) (loop)]
+                  [else (error 'read-json "expected ',' or '}'" ch)]))))))))
+
+  (define (json-read-array port)
+    (read-char port) ;; consume [
+    (json-skip-whitespace port)
+    (if (char=? (peek-char port) #\])
+      (begin (read-char port) '())
+      (let loop ([acc '()])
+        (let ([val (json-read-value port)])
+          (json-skip-whitespace port)
+          (let ([ch (read-char port)])
+            (cond
+              [(char=? ch #\]) (reverse (cons val acc))]
+              [(char=? ch #\,) (loop (cons val acc))]
+              [else (error 'read-json "expected ',' or ']'" ch)]))))))
+
+  (define (json-read-literal port expected value)
+    (let ([n (string-length expected)])
+      (let loop ([i 0])
+        (if (= i n) value
+          (let ([ch (read-char port)])
+            (if (char=? ch (string-ref expected i))
+              (loop (+ i 1))
+              (error 'read-json "unexpected literal" ch)))))))
+
+  (define (json-read-number port)
+    (let loop ([chars '()])
+      (let ([ch (peek-char port)])
+        (if (and (char? ch)
+                 (or (char-numeric? ch)
+                     (memv ch '(#\. #\- #\+ #\e #\E))))
+          (begin (read-char port) (loop (cons ch chars)))
+          (let ([s (list->string (reverse chars))])
+            (or (string->number s)
+                (error 'read-json "invalid number" s)))))))
+
+  ;;;; ---- Writer ----
+
+  (define (write-json val . args)
+    (let ([port (if (null? args) (current-output-port) (car args))])
+      (json-write-value val port)))
+
+  (define (json-object->string val)
+    (let ([port (open-output-string)])
+      (json-write-value val port)
+      (get-output-string port)))
+
+  (define (json-write-value val port)
+    (cond
+      [(string? val) (json-write-string val port)]
+      [(number? val) (json-write-number val port)]
+      [(eq? val #t) (display "true" port)]
+      [(eq? val #f) (display "false" port)]
+      [(eq? val (void)) (display "null" port)]
+      [(hashtable? val) (json-write-object val port)]
+      [(list? val) (json-write-array val port)]
+      [(symbol? val) (json-write-string (symbol->string val) port)]
+      [else (error 'write-json "cannot serialize" val)]))
+
+  (define (json-write-string str port)
+    (display #\" port)
+    (string-for-each
+      (lambda (ch)
+        (cond
+          [(char=? ch #\") (display "\\\"" port)]
+          [(char=? ch #\\) (display "\\\\" port)]
+          [(char=? ch #\newline) (display "\\n" port)]
+          [(char=? ch #\tab) (display "\\t" port)]
+          [(char=? ch #\return) (display "\\r" port)]
+          [(char<? ch #\space)
+           (display (format "\\u~4,'0x" (char->integer ch)) port)]
+          [else (display ch port)]))
+      str)
+    (display #\" port))
+
+  (define (json-write-number n port)
+    (if (and (integer? n) (exact? n))
+      (display n port)
+      (display (format "~a" (inexact n)) port)))
+
+  (define (json-write-object ht port)
+    (display "{" port)
+    (let-values ([(keys vals) (hashtable-entries ht)])
+      (let ([len (vector-length keys)])
+        (let loop ([i 0])
+          (when (< i len)
+            (when (> i 0) (display "," port))
+            (json-write-string
+              (let ([k (vector-ref keys i)])
+                (if (string? k) k (format "~a" k)))
+              port)
+            (display ":" port)
+            (json-write-value (vector-ref vals i) port)
+            (loop (+ i 1))))))
+    (display "}" port))
+
+  (define (json-write-array lst port)
+    (display "[" port)
+    (let loop ([rest lst] [first #t])
+      (when (pair? rest)
+        (unless first (display "," port))
+        (json-write-value (car rest) port)
+        (loop (cdr rest) #f)))
+    (display "]" port))
+
+  ) ;; end library
